GUWAHATI, March 26 � Cultural Affairs Minister Bismita Gogoi today told the Assembly that the Bhupen Hazarika memorial at Jalukbari (Guwahati) would be completed within the time-frame of November this year.
Replying to a question by Rafikul Islam (AIUDF), Gogoi said the process got a bit delayed as the land was handed over for the purpose only on October 8, 2014. �Now work is progressing in full swing and we hope to meet the November deadline. Once completed, it will be a major tourist attraction of the State,� she added.
